Just One More Soul - Jeremy
What began as a weekend of pure worship with life-long friends turned into tragedy a few hours later. Jeremy is without question one of the Godliest men we have ever known. Beyond his amazing talents as a singer, song-writer and musician, he is the epitome of what having "joy in Christ" means. On Sunday, Jeremy worshiped with reckless abandonment; two days later a terrible accident robbed him and his family from almost everything, except two things: his contagious smile, and his joy in Christ Jesus. Through some of the hardest things anyone has ever faced, Jeremy and his Godly wife Jennifer have be an inspiration to us all, and this small glimpse into his passionate praise has become our anthem: "A life-time of labor is STILL worth it all, if it rescues JUST ONE MORE SOUL!" Oh, and by the way, through it all, Jeremy is STILL praising the Lord!
